Как отсортировать по возрастанию в SQL: руководство для начинающих

Чтобы отсортировать по возрастанию в SQL, вы можете использовать ключевое слово ORDER BY вместе с именем столбца, по которому хотите отсортировать.

Вот пример:


SELECT * FROM table_name
ORDER BY column_name ASC;
    

В этом примере table_name - это имя вашей таблицы, а column_name - это имя столбца, по которому вы хотите отсортировать данные. Ключевое слово ASC указывает, что мы хотим отсортировать данные по возрастанию.

Детальный ответ

Как отсортировать по возрастанию в SQL

При работе с базами данных, часто возникает необходимость отсортировать результаты запроса в порядке возрастания. В SQL существует специальное ключевое слово для выполнения этой операции - ORDER BY.

Для того чтобы отсортировать данные в базе данных по определенной колонке, необходимо использовать конструкцию ORDER BY с указанием имени этой колонки. Например, если у нас есть таблица "users" с колонками "id", "name" и "age", мы можем отсортировать данные по возрастанию значений в колонке "age" следующим образом:


SELECT * FROM users
ORDER BY age ASC;
    

В данном примере мы использовали ключевое слово SELECT для выборки всех данных из таблицы "users". Затем мы добавили ORDER BY age ASC для выполнения сортировки по возрастанию значений в колонке "age". Ключевое слово ASC означает "по возрастанию".

Также можно указать направление сортировки явно, используя ключевое слово DESC для сортировки по убыванию. Например, чтобы отсортировать данные по убыванию значений в колонке "age", мы можем использовать следующий запрос:


SELECT * FROM users
ORDER BY age DESC;
    

Теперь данные будут отображаться в порядке убывания значений в колонке "age".

Кроме того, можно сортировать данные по нескольким колонкам одновременно. Для этого нужно перечислить эти колонки через запятую в конструкции ORDER BY. Например, если мы хотим отсортировать данные по возрастанию значений в колонке "age", а затем по убыванию значений в колонке "name", мы можем использовать следующий запрос:


SELECT * FROM users
ORDER BY age ASC, name DESC;
    

Такой запрос отсортирует данные по возрастанию значений в колонке "age", а затем по убыванию значений в колонке "name".

Изучив примеры выше, теперь вы знаете, как отсортировать данные по возрастанию в SQL. Не забывайте использовать ключевое слово ORDER BY с указанием имени колонки и, при необходимости, направлении сортировки. Это поможет вам получить отсортированные результаты запросов по вашим требованиям.

Видео по теме

Сортировка в SQL: ORDER BY | Основы SQL

Сортировка данных в SQL (команда ORDER BY)

SQL для начинающих / Урок 4. Сортировка результатов (ORDER BY)

Похожие статьи:

Как взять год из даты SQL: простые способы и советы

Как ввести дату в SQL через INSERT: простой способ с примерами

Как отсортировать по возрастанию в SQL: руководство для начинающих

Как узнать версию SQL сервера: подробная инструкция для проверки